1. Code Editors: Your Development Playground
A code editor is an indispensable tool for any developer. It’s where you write and edit your code, making it essential to choose one that enhances your developmental experience. Popular options include Visual Studio Code, Sublime Text, and Atom. Each offers syntax highlighting, auto-completion, and other plugins that can tailor to your specific programming language needs. 2. Version Control Systems: Git and GitHub
Understanding version control is vital for collaborating with others and tracking changes in your projects. Git, in tandem with platforms like GitHub, provides developers with the ability to track code changes and manage collaborative work effectively. Using Git, you can save different versions of your code, making it easy to revert to previous iterations if needed. Additionally, GitHub serves as a portfolio for your work, showcasing repositories that potential employers can browse, highlighting your skills and contributions.
3. Integrated Development Environments (IDEs)
For more complex projects, an Integrated Development Environment like IntelliJ IDEA or Eclipse can streamline your workflow. IDEs offer robust debugging tools, built-in terminal support, and a variety of tools tailored to specific programming languages. They often feature project management capabilities that can keep your work organized and efficient. These environments can significantly reduce development time, making them indispensable for both new and experienced developers.
4. Debugging Tools: Finding Errors Made Easy
Debugging is a critical skill in software development. Tools like Chrome DevTools for front-end development or Xdebug for PHP can help identify and resolve issues efficiently. Debugging tools allow developers to inspect elements, analyze web performances, and set breakpoints in their code, which can significantly streamline the troubleshooting process. By integrating these tools into your development practice, you can improve the quality of your code and deliver robust applications.
5. Database Management Systems
Every web application typically requires a database for data storage, making familiarity with database management systems essential. MySQL, PostgreSQL, and MongoDB are popular choices among developers. Understanding how to design database schemas, run queries, and manipulate data is key to building efficient applications. For instance, having experience with MySQL can enhance your backend development capabilities, especially when working on projects that require persistent data storage.

11. Deployment Tools: Getting Your Application Live
Once your application is developed, getting it live for users is the next step. Tools like Docker and Kubernetes enable developers to manage containerized applications, making deployment more straightforward and scalable. Understanding how to implement these tools can significantly ease the deployment process and ensure that your application runs seamlessly across various environments.

Glossary
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| IDE | An Integrated Development Environment where developers can write, test, and debug their code. |
| API | An Application Programming Interface that allows different software programs to communicate. |
| Version Control | A system that records changes to files or sets of files over time, allowing restoration of previous versions. |
